Baked Haddock
Baked Haddock is an moderately easy dinner. Made with 1 lb. haddock fillets, 1/4 c. plus 2 tbsp. dried bread crumbs, 1 tbsp. minced herbs (thyme and tarragon), 1/4 tsp. pepper and 1 tbsp. plus 1 tsp. margarine, melted,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. Preheat oven to 375Β°.
Spray 13 x 9-inch baking pan with nonstick spray.
On wax paper, combine crumbs, herbs, salt and pepper.
In shallow plate, beat egg with 1 teaspoon of water.
Dip fillets in egg, then in crumbs, using all of each.
Place fillets in prepared pan.
Pour melted margarine evenly over fillets.
Bake for 30 minutes or until fish flakes easily.
Sprinkle with paprika.
Serve with lemon wedges.
Makes 4 servings.
